>From upcoming DX LISTENING DIGEST 2-166: ** CANADA. CANADA POST TO RECOGNIZE FATHERS OF THE WIRELESS AGE
OTTAWA, Oct. 21 /CNW/ - Two significant events in the history of communications technology will be honoured this month with new stamps. On October 31, 1902, the Pacific Cable was opened and just six weeks later, on December 15, Guglielmo Marconi sent the first radio message across the Atlantic Ocean. The Honourable André Ouellet, President and Chief Executive Officer of Canada Post, announces that Canada Post will issue two 48 cents stamps honouring these important events in Canadian history on October 31st. A total of five million stamps will be available for sale in post offices across the country. The stamps were designed by Susan Warr of Halifax, who has previously worked on the Cabot (1997) and L'Anse aux Meadows (1999) stamps for Canada Post. The predominant images on the stamps are portraits of the two inventors: Fleming on the left (or Pacific-side) stamp and Marconi on the right (Atlantic side). Between the two men is a stylized map of Canada, created by designer Bonnie Ross. Ms. Ross previously designed the Tall Ships stamps in 2000 and co-designed Cabot stamp in 1997. Also featured on the stamp is the Cable Ship Iris. Cable ships like the Iris were used during the Pacific Cable project to lay, repair and maintain cables on the ocean floor during and after the completion of the line.
